How to fill out request for proposal for
How to fill out request for proposal for
01
Start by understanding the purpose of the request for proposal (RFP) and the specific requirements of the project or procurement.
02
Research potential vendors or suppliers who may be qualified to fulfill the requirements of the project.
03
Create a clear and concise introduction for the RFP, explaining the background and objectives of the project.
04
Break down the scope of work into specific tasks or deliverables, providing detailed instructions for vendors to follow.
05
Clearly outline the evaluation criteria and scoring methodology that will be used to assess the proposals.
06
Include all necessary technical specifications or requirements that the vendors must meet.
07
Specify the timeline for the proposal submission process, including important dates such as the deadline for questions or clarifications, the proposal due date, and the evaluation period.
08
Provide instructions on how vendors should format and submit their proposals, including any required documentation or supporting materials.
09
Outline the terms and conditions of the contract, including payment terms, intellectual property rights, and any other relevant legal clauses.
10
Finally, review and proofread the RFP before distributing it to potential vendors, ensuring that all instructions are clear and all necessary information is included.
11
Allow sufficient time for vendors to review and prepare their proposals, and be prepared to provide any necessary clarifications or additional information during the proposal evaluation period.
Who needs request for proposal for?
01
Request for proposal (RFP) is needed by organizations or businesses that are seeking to outsource a project or procure goods or services from external vendors.
02
Government agencies often use RFPs to solicit bids from potential suppliers for public projects.
03
Large corporations may also utilize RFPs to identify suitable vendors for major purchases or partnerships.
04
Non-profit organizations may use RFPs to gather proposals from service providers for various projects or initiatives.
05
Essentially, any entity looking to engage external parties for a specific project or procurement can benefit from using a request for proposal.

What is request for proposal for?
A request for proposal (RFP) is a document that organizations use to solicit proposals from potential vendors for specific projects or services.
Who is required to file request for proposal for?
Organizations, government agencies, or businesses seeking external services or solutions are required to file a request for proposal.
How to fill out request for proposal for?
To fill out an RFP, an organization should define its project requirements, outline evaluation criteria, specify submission guidelines, and detail budget constraints.
What is the purpose of request for proposal for?
The purpose of an RFP is to invite qualified vendors to submit proposals that describe how they can fulfill specific project needs and requirements.
What information must be reported on request for proposal for?
An RFP must include details about the project scope, objectives, project timeline, budget, evaluation criteria, and submission guidelines.
